续集尝试使用 postgresql 而不是 postgres 作为适配器
有一个简单的heroku应用程序,带有sequel和postgres。但是,我得到: % heroku rake db:migrate rake aborted! LoadError: no such file to load -- s…
在 Rails 测试中使用 Sequel
我在 Rails 中有一个单元测试,出于我们自己的内部原因,它正在测试的模型使用 Sequel,但测试数据是使用factory_girl 创建的,它似乎将整个测试包装…
Sequel JsonSerializer 与别名冲突
在 Sinatra Web 应用程序中,我尝试从数据库获取数据并将其转换为 UI 可接受的对象(最后转换为 JSON)。但 UI 字段和 DB 字段所需的属性名称存在一些…
小马和续集的协会有冲突吗?
我在 Sinatra 应用程序中使用 Pony 和 Sequel 时遇到了问题。 没有小马,一切都会很好,但只需要小马续集的关联打破。 这是我的博客模型: class Post…
如何在 Sequel ORM 中将行作为数组(而不是哈希)获取?
在 Ruby 的 Sequel ORM 中,Dataset 类有一个 all< /code> 方法生成行哈希数组:每行都是一个以列名作为键的哈希。 例如,给定一个表 T: a b c --…
Rails 3 与 Sequel 集成?
似乎至少有 github 上有四个存储库声称与最新版本的 Sequel 相关联Rails 3 测试版。 有人在 Rails 3 项目中成功用 Sequel 替换了 ActiveRecord 吗?您…
对特定值的参数哈希进行切片
总结 给定一个哈希,基于要使用的键列表创建子集哈希的最有效方法是什么? h1 = { a:1, b:2, c:3 } # Given a hash... p foo( h1, :a, :c, :d ) # ...…
为什么使用 SQL 构建器? Arel 诉 Sequel 诉 T-SQL
我试图了解通过面向对象的构建器 DSL 构建 SQL 与参数化原始 SQL 字符串相比的好处。在以三种方式研究/实现相同的查询之后,我注意到原始 SQL 是迄今…
在 Heroku 中运行的后续迁移会产生 postgres 类型错误
由于某种原因,当我在 Heroku Sequel 中运行迁移时,尝试将行创建为 string 而不是 varchar: PGError: ERROR: type "string" does not exist (Sequel…
通过 Sinatra 在 Sequel 中创造新纪录
我有以下模型: DB.create_table :teams do primary_key :id column :name, :text, :unique=>true end DB.create_table :players do primary_key :i…
在sequel/ruby 中捕获 postgresql 异常有困难
我有一个具有某种唯一约束的 postgresql 表。 我有 ruby 脚本可以更新这个表。 ruby 脚本应该能够切换到 UPDATE 而不是 INSERT 当出现这种错误时…
需要 SQL 和 Sequel 方面的帮助,涉及内部联接和 where/filter
需要帮助将 sql 转移到后续: SQL: SELECT table_t.curr_id FROM table_t INNER JOIN table_c ON table_c.curr_id = table_t.curr_id INNER JOIN tab…
MacRuby,使用 Sequel 时出错
我刚刚使用命令 sudo macgem install Sequel 安装了 Sequel。它告诉我sequel-3.18.0 已成功安装。 当我启动 xcode 并启动一个新的 MacRuby 应用程序时…